PPP Chairman Bilawal Bhutto Zardari criticized the higher judiciary and called out what he said were its “double standards” when dealing with legal matters of PTI chief Imran Khan. Addressing a seminar at the Sindh Assembly in Karachi, he said the public was looking towards the parliament and judiciary but “they can’t see any hope”. “I have to, unfortunately, say that it is very difficult for political parties to defend the double standards and actions with which the higher judiciary is proceeding.”
